jqueryphp回传 jquery传值方式有哪些

jquery通过ajax调用php取得返回值,怎么做?

首先安装配置php集成环境。以phpstudy为例。在www目录下新建一个html文件(newhtml),和一个php(ab.php)文件。html文件先引用所需的类库jquery文件,其次在body部分,以一个简单的表单提交为例。

创新互联-专业网站定制、快速模板网站建设、高性价比来安网站开发、企业建站全套包干低至880元,成熟完善的模板库,直接使用。一站式来安网站制作公司更省心,省钱,快速模板网站建设找我们,业务覆盖来安地区。费用合理售后完善,十多年实体公司更值得信赖。

前提:你会用基本的thinkphp与jquery的ajax。

在jquery中用状态码操作,不要用布尔值。

jquery,ajax向本地php文件发送请求!获取返回值

s=Home-index-test-p1-1-p2-2, {}, function(data) { alert(data);//这里处理返回数据});//上面的url你根据自己的需要修改get传参数我就不说了,你也可以用post 或者直接用ajax做,都是一样的。

如果是用tp框架的话,直接在模板页面使用__URL__也就可以到达模板所在的控制器了。然后在加上你所要请求的方法然后获取到数据,打包成json字符串,然后返回就可以了。

首先安装配置php集成环境。以phpstudy为例。在www目录下新建一个html文件(newhtml),和一个php(ab.php)文件。html文件先引用所需的类库jquery文件,其次在body部分,以一个简单的表单提交为例。

了解Ajax向服务器发送请求后,下面将对Ajax如何接收服务器返回的信息(例如,HTML标签、CSS样式、字符串、XML、JSON等),进行详细讲解。

在jquery中用状态码操作,不要用布尔值。

Jquery传递数组给PHP然后返回输出问题-求解

1、把返回数据写到页面输出流中,然后return null,不要return这个页面。

2、PHP端通常是这样回应jQuery的post:response[status] = 1;$response[message] = workedecho json_encode($response);exit(); 这样在post的回调函数中就可以接收到function(data,status)的两个参数了。

3、你的参数是数组,那么传递数据前JavaScript会将数组用toString方法转换成字符串再发送到后台,因此数组就变了样子。建议换一种数据方式传递。

4、你好,很高兴为你解你大可换做对象赋值方式,如:info[aa] = ainfo[bb] = b换成 info.aa = 数值info.bb = 数值形式 如有你问可继续追加。

5、jq中获得checkbox的值的方式应该是$([name=fb_status][type=checkbox]:checked); 不应该用id,因为根据标准,id只能在一个网页中出现一个,而jq也只取得第一个的值。

6、post, url:你的php地址+参数, success: function(data){ php返回的结果就是data } });请将jquery引入到网页,不然无法使用。还有什么问题欢迎追问。

使用jQuery的ajax,php页面如何返回值给html页面,具体的处理例子谁给下...

使用jQuery 的AJAX 功能即可实现;简单例子,先在html文件中引入 jquery。js 文件 在要显示返回内容的地方 定义一个ID 如 。

请求成功时执行的回调函数。dataType 可选。规定预期的服务器响应的数据类型。默认执行智能判断(xml、json、script 或 html)。

下面是一个例子:(XXX).click(function(){ .post(XXX.PHP,{ name:XXX//向服务端提交 },function(data){ alert(Data.name);//服务端返回数据,服务端用$_POST接收name然后转JSON格式输出。

php传值给html很简单,所有的html都是php生成的,传值不也一样,但是你的一个是php页面,一个是html页面,要传值的话得通过javascript用ajax技术和php通信,获取数据以后再添加到html文档树里面。

网站名称:jqueryphp回传 jquery传值方式有哪些
文章转载:https://www.cdcxhl.com/article28/diieccp.html

成都网站建设公司_创新互联,为您提供网站设计公司标签优化虚拟主机响应式网站自适应网站网站制作

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联

成都网站建设